use ordinals::Terms;
#[derive(serde::Deserialize)]
pub struct RuneEntry {
pub spaced_rune: String,
pub mints: u128,
pub premine: u128,
pub divisibility: u16,
pub number: u128,
pub terms: Option<Terms>,
}
impl RuneEntry {
pub fn remaining_mints(&self) -> u128 {
if self.terms.is_none() {
return 0;
}
if let Some(cap) = self.terms.unwrap().cap {
return cap - self.mints;
}
return 0;
}
pub fn premine_percentage(&self) -> f32 {
if self.premine == 0 {
return 0.0;
}
if self.terms.is_none() {
return 0.0;
}
let denominator = 10_i32.pow(self.divisibility.into());
let premine_normalized = if denominator != 0 {
self.premine
.div_ceil(10_i32.pow(self.divisibility.into()) as u128)
} else {
self.premine
};
let terms = self.terms.unwrap();
let total_mints_supply = terms.amount.unwrap() * self.mints;
let total_mints_normalized =
total_mints_supply.div_ceil(10_i32.pow(self.divisibility.into()) as u128);
let circulating_supply = total_mints_normalized + premine_normalized;
let premine_percentage = (premine_normalized * 100) as f32 / circulating_supply as f32;
return (premine_percentage * 100.0).round() / 100.0;
}
}
#[derive(serde::Deserialize)]
pub struct RuneResponse {
pub entry: RuneEntry,
pub parent: Option<String>,
}
